I'm looking at doing the Donington GP Circuit as my next trackday. I've done the National Circuit twice but fancy a go at the rest of the circuit too.

There are two dates towards the end of June I'm considering:

Tuesday 21st June with Focused Events - £160 (Full noise, I think)
Tuesday 28th June with No Limits - £155 (Full noise)

Anyone else up for it? Which one I book will probably depend on weather forecasts nearer the time.
